Can llc have two owners?

Can llc have two owners? A multi-member LLC is a limited liability company with two or more members. … LLCs are organized under state rules, and for federal purposes, may be treated as a corporation, partnership, or as part of the business owner’s personal taxes. This is called an LLC’s tax treatment.

Can there be 2 owners of an LLC? The multi-member LLC is a Limited Liability Company with more than one owner. It is a separate legal entity from its owners, but not a separate tax entity. A business with multiple owners operates as a general partnership, by default, unless registered with the state as an LLC or corporation.

How do you split ownership of an LLC? Percentage ownership: LLC owners can also divide their ownership by percentages. For example, an LLC owned by spouses might split ownership 50-50. Or in a three-member LLC, one member might own 60% of the LLC while the other two own 20% each.

How do multiple owners of an LLC get paid? If an LLC has at least two members, it is generally classified as a partnership. Therefore, members can pay themselves by taking a distribution of their portion of the profits. This amount is reported as part of the Schedule K-1. You’ll need to pay taxes on this amount on your personal income tax returns.

How to finance a car for sale by owner?

With a private party auto loan, a lender loans you money to buy a car from a private seller. You must select the car you want to buy before applying for financing. If approved, the lender typically pays the seller or lienholder the amount you owe, then you repay the lender, with interest, over the term of the loan.

What does conveyed in fee simple to one owner mean?

Fee simple is a term that refers to real estate or land ownership. The owner of the property has full and irrevocable ownership of the land and any buildings on that land. He is free to do whatever he wishes on the land subject to local zoning ordinances. … Fee simple is the highest form of property ownership.

How to input owners distributions?

To record an owner withdrawal, the journal entry should debit the owner’s equity account and credit cash. Since only balance sheet accounts are involved (cash and owner’s equity), owner withdrawals do not affect net income.

Can a 529 account have multiple owners?

A 529 plan can only have one account owner. The account owner, not the beneficiary, has legal rights to the funds in the account. This person can be a parent, grandparent or any other adult who is saving for future education expenses.

Can owner and beneficiary be same person in 529 plan?

Yes. Since only one account owner can be named per account, family members may choose to open their own account for the same beneficiary. Be aware that a 529 plan’s impact on financial aid calculations can vary depending on the relationship of the account owner to the student beneficiary.
